Rachael Maskell vs Matt Rodda

A side-by-side comparison of voting participation, party rebellion, topic focus, and recent voting overlap.


Voting alignment

Rachael Maskell and Matt Rodda voted the same way 99% of the time, based on 1,647 shared comparable votes.

1,625 same votes 22 different votes 1,647 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
